Why Valances For Sliding Glass Doors Are Necessary
From my experience, valances for sliding glass doors are more than just decorative pieces—they truly complete the look of the room. When I added a valance, it helped hide the curtain rods and any hardware, giving my sliding door a polished and seamless appearance. Without it, the top of the door looked unfinished and somewhat plain.
Another reason I found valances necessary is the way they help control light and privacy. Sliding glass doors can let in a lot of sunlight, which is great during the day but can cause glare or excessive heat. A well-chosen valance works with my blinds or curtains to block out harsh light without making the room feel closed off. Plus, they add an extra layer of insulation, which helped me keep the room temperature more comfortable.
Lastly, valances add a touch of style and personality to my space. They come in different fabrics, colors, and designs, so I was able to pick one that complements my decor perfectly. It’s amazing how this simple addition transformed the sliding glass door from just a functional entry to a focal point in the room. 1. Understand the Purpose of Valances
Before jumping into styles and fabrics, I made sure to understand why I wanted a valance. Valances primarily serve as a decorative topper that hides curtain rods or track hardware. They can also soften the look of the door area and add warmth to the room. Knowing this helped me focus on style and fit rather than just coverage.
2. Measure Your Sliding Glass Door Accurately
Getting the right measurements was crucial for me. I measured the width of the sliding glass door frame and the height from the top of the door to where I wanted the valance to end. Remember, valances typically extend wider than the door frame to create a fuller look, so I added extra inches on each side.
3. Choose the Right Style
There are several valance styles to consider:
- Box Pleat Valances: These have structured folds and give a tailored look. I liked how they added sophistication to my living room.
- Scalloped Valances: These have curved edges for a softer, more traditional feel.
- Swag Valances: Draped fabric that creates an elegant, flowing appearance.
- Flat or Tailored Valances: Simple and modern, great for a minimalist aesthetic.
Think about the overall decor of your space to pick a style that complements it.
4. Select the Fabric and Color
Fabric choice impacts both appearance and maintenance. I opted for a durable fabric that was easy to clean since sliding glass doors can get dusty. Some popular options include cotton blends, linen, or polyester. For color, I matched the valance to my existing curtains and room palette. Light colors brighten the room, while darker hues add drama.
5. Consider Light Control and Privacy
While valances themselves don’t block much light, pairing them with vertical blinds or curtains can enhance privacy and light control. I made sure my valance design worked well with my existing window treatments without obstructing their function.
6. Installation and Hardware Compatibility
I checked what type of mounting hardware came with the valance or if I needed to purchase separate brackets. Some valances are designed to attach directly to curtain rods, while others require independent mounts. Since sliding doors often have tracks or blinds, compatibility is important to avoid interference.
7. Budget and Quality
Valances come in a wide range of prices. I balanced my budget with quality by looking for well-made fabrics and sturdy construction. Sometimes spending a bit more upfront saves money in the long run because the valance lasts longer and looks better.
8. Maintenance and Cleaning
I chose a valance that was easy to clean, either machine washable or spot-cleanable. Since sliding doors are high-traffic areas, dust and dirt can accumulate quickly.
